be the match looks to set world record

On March 1, Be The Match will support Chris and Dillon in an attempt to set a World Record by registering the most marrow donors within 24 hours.

Chris and Dillon  created a bucket list after Chris was diagnosed with chronic myeloid leukemia and given one year to live.

One of the items on Chris and Dillon’s bucket list is to set a World Record.

A marrow transplant is the only treatment that could potentially save Chris’s life, but he needs to find a genetic match on the Be The Match Registry. Currently he is searching the registry and waiting to hear if he has a match.

When patients are in need of an unrelated marrow match, their doctors turn to our registry for potential donors.
